Most Challenging Job Ever! Replaced Entire Foundation and Gained Almost 4' in Additional Height!

We knew that we had foundation issues but we didn't know how bad until we removed the drywall on the front wall. The 100+ year old rubble foundation was disintegrating to the point that you could grab a fistful of sand and gravel in your hand. Initially we believed the issue only was with the front wall of the house. We met several companies at the National Home Show and brought them in to look at our project and provide an estimate. Kevin from Tall Basements was by far the most knowledgeable and the quote was reasonable and so we engaged their services. He invited us to see projects that they had underway that were similar in nature to ours. I was impressed with the workmanship on these projects and that put mind mind at ease that we had made the right decision. To save some money, I elected to undertake the demolition of the finished basement myself. In tackling the side wall of the house, you could imagine my shock when a large portion of the wall caved in. The only thing holding up the foundation was the studs and drywall. I called Kevin and he picked up right away. He advised not to do anything else and he arranged for the structural engineer to come over with our architect. The engineer relayed that he had never seen a foundation in such bad shape. It would need to be entirely replaced and structural supports would need to be added asap.

This finding obviously changed the scope of work. We looked again at various companies to quote on the project and provide their strategy for how to tackle the job. Again, it was a "no brainer" to go with Tall Basements. Kevin and his team, working closely with the Engineer devised a plan that would work, while allowing us to continue living in the house for the duration of the foundation project. I should mention at this point that we teamed up with our attached neighbours who also engaged Tall Basements to do identical work on their basement foundation at the same time.

As the project started we were introduced to the team who would be working on the foundation. Tony Bravo was our onsite lead and I just can't say enough great things about this guy. From beginning to end, great communication and attention to detail. Incredible workmanship, creative solutions all while ensuring a safe and organized work environment. Kevin and owner Tony were regularly present and updated us on the status. Owner Tony knows his stuff and lead the work on every concrete pour. When you are in a big project like this and living in the house while it's going on, the little things matter. Never were we without plumbing and water. When the weather turned cold, they showed up with half a dozen heaters which worked perfectly. Often Mr. Bravo would even come in on weekends to finish up forms, check on things and prepare for the next week of work. The work space was always kept organized and clean (or as clean as you can make it when doing a big dig!)

Ours was a very difficult project, one of the most challenging that Tall Basements has encountered according to Kevin. It required careful planning, some creative solutions, and a very high level of expertise. Each section of the foundation was formed, reinforced, insulated and poured, creating strong new foundation wall sections. The before and after is astounding and our neighbours and ourselves are so happy with the final result. The window well and the new walkout are stunning and we have a finished basement ceiling height of close to 9ft! We made the right decision to hire Tall Basements and I would recommend them in a heartbeat.

Underpinned basement

Kevin and his team were great until the end of the project. During the dig they were awesome, good communication, the worksite was kept super clean considering it was a dig out, the guys on site were great too. We lived at home during the work. We had to replace the old clay drains from the city and Kevin was great about finding a plumbing and drains company for this quickly. He also recommended the HVAC company, who did our infloor heating before Tall Basements poured the slab. My only complains come at the end of the project, I expressed concern the drains for the bathroom the toilet flange and shower were very close, and was told they were standard, they are super close and now our shower has to be narrow. Tall Basements also knew we wanted to polish the concrete but the finished pour ended up pretty poor quality- there are rough sections and the edges and around the support columns and drains were not even finished. The guys even left the machine on the concrete floor leaving blade marks like helicopter blades stamped into the floor! Since the pour it’s been hard to get ahold of them with these concerns and chase them down for plumbing invoices for rebate programs. Good underpinners but a frustrating finish.

Underpin and damp proof house

I met with a lot of companies before signing on with Tall Basements to underpin and damp proof our house.

I chose them because they are innovators in the industry. The forms and methods they use maximize the space (the new foundation is flush with the old wall) so you get every inch of possible space. They included insulation and piping for in floor heating in their scope of work AND they guaranteed the work for the life of the house.

What we didn't know was how lucky we were to have them work on our house! We got a super respectful team and given how mucky the work is, an incredibly tidy crew. The site supervisor made sure our neighbours were happy, optimized bin pick up and removal so they could be working every day and kept the project on track. Kevin was on the ground for inspections and always available by text and phone.

Kevin had great recommendations on how to lay out the living space, where to put the laundry room, bathroom and furnace room, all of which were on point.

Any people Tall Basements recommended (HVAC) were excellent - and everyone stands by their work.

TB was on budget and absolutely fair about any change requests we made.

We LOVE the space we've gained by the space Tall Basements helped create for us and would not trust anyone else but this team to do this type of work! Would highly recommend them and if I do ever underpin again, would call them first.
